Payment APIs for African Fintechs
by @africoders_studio
Guidelines for building robust payment APIs tailored to African fintech needs.
Prompt
When developing payment APIs for African fintechs, consider the following guidelines: 1. **Understand Local Regulations**: Familiarize yourself with the legal requirements for payment processing in various African countries. 2. **Support Multiple Payment Methods**: Integrate various payment options such as mobile money, bank transfers, and card payments to cater to different user preferences. 3. **Focus on Security**: Implement strong encryption protocols (like TLS) and follow best practices for secure data handling to protect user information. 4. **Ensure Scalability**: Design the API with scalability in mind to handle growing transaction volumes as your user base expands. 5. **Provide Clear Documentation**: Create comprehensive API documentation that covers authentication, endpoints, error handling, and use cases to aid developers. 6. **Implement Webhooks**: Enable webhooks for real-time notifications about payment statuses and events, enhancing user experience. 7. **Optimize for Mobile**: Ensure the API is mobile-friendly, considering that many users in Africa access services via smartphones. 8. **Test Extensively**: Conduct thorough testing, including load testing, to ensure reliability and performance under various conditions. 9. **Monitor Transactions**: Set up monitoring and alerting mechanisms to track transaction health and fraud detection.
